writeback: factor writeback_get_batch() out of write_cache_pages()

This simple helper will be the basis of the writeback iterator.  To make
this work, we need to remember the current index and end positions in
writeback_control.

[hch@lst.de: heavily rebased, add helpers to get the tag and end index, don't keep the end index in struct writeback_control]

static xa_mark_t wbc_to_tag(struct writeback_control *wbc)
{
	if (wbc->sync_mode == WB_SYNC_ALL || wbc->tagged_writepages)
		return PAGECACHE_TAG_TOWRITE;
	return PAGECACHE_TAG_DIRTY;
}

static pgoff_t wbc_end(struct writeback_control *wbc)
{
	if (wbc->range_cyclic)
		return -1;
	return wbc->range_end >> PAGE_SHIFT;
}

static void writeback_get_batch(struct address_space *mapping,
		struct writeback_control *wbc)
{
	folio_batch_release(&wbc->fbatch);
	cond_resched();
	filemap_get_folios_tag(mapping, &wbc->index, wbc_end(wbc),
			wbc_to_tag(wbc), &wbc->fbatch);
}
